Calling all bookworms! Ballard Preschool Co-op (BPC) is thrilled to present its monthly Ballard Bookworms story time, a free community program for children and their caregivers.
Join BPC's beloved Teachers for a fun and engaging story time experience designed to spark a love of reading and build connections within our community.
The event will be hosted from the band stage in the Ballard Locks’ Carl S. English Jr. Botanical Garden. Caregivers are encouraged to bring blankets as guests will be sitting on the grassy lawn. Should it rain, the event will be moved inside to the Visitor Center.
While you are out and about for Ballard Bookworms, what else can you and your little(s) explore?
- Ballard Locks: Watch boats come and go as the locks fill and release water.
- Fish Ladder & Salmon Education Center: Marvel at species of Pacific Salmon making their way through the fish ladder. Peak viewing for Sockeye salmon occur from mid-June to mid-July. Sockeye runs have been declining over the years and numbers vary widely (recent average around 25,000 per year).
- Carl S. English Jr. Botanical Garden: Stroll around the beautiful gardens. Can you find flowers for each color of the rainbow?
- Locks Visitor Center, Museum, and Gift Shop: Once a blacksmith shop, now a hub for education, the visitor center is open on Sundays from 10 am - 6 pm
